Where is the Panney family from?

You can see how Panney families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Panney family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Panney families were found in Canada in 1911. In 1891 there were 2 Panney families living in London. This was about 67% of all the recorded Panney's in United Kingdom. London had the highest population of Panney families in 1891.

What did your Panney 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Laborer was the top reported job for people in the USA named Panney. 73% of Panney men worked as a Laborer.

What is the average Panney lifespan?

Between 1985 and 2003, in the United States, Panney life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1997, and highest in 2001. The average life expectancy for Panney in 1985 was 96, and 84 in 2003.
